Finally started on my rear bar for my d2.Ive looked at a few options and sort of picked them to bits.Ive still got a fair bit to do and im looking at different ways of tying it back into the chassis.Ill be making up a rear wheel carrier so i can fit up my 33's later.
Because ive cut out the hole for the rear indicators im able to bolt the bar on from the inside as the bolts go through the rear brackets and i can get my hand in there to do up the nuts.So the bar sits nice and close to the rear of the car.

I got stuck into it today(AGAIN).I had to refit the rear bar as when i welded it previously it shrunk and pulled the ends in.But with a bit of trial and error i got it to fit.
So here is a couple more pics with it on,ive still got to get some new clips for the plastic trim on each corner as these were broken from a previous trip.Ive still got the mudflaps to do and attach the rear panels,ill just make up a bracket or something for that i think.
